So here is what I did. Granted I don't have the factory 8.4 but an aftermarket pioneer unit, I bought one of these:
https://www.amazon.com/Intelligent-Video-Switcher-Output-Camera/dp/B00B155G5M and whatever cameras you want for front and rear. Luckily for me, the pioneer senses it's in reverse via a 12v signal, so I wired up a push button switch that when pressed, tricks the HU unto thinking it's in reverse and sends power to the front camera input on the switcher as well. This puts up the front image as long as I hold down the button and when released, goes back to normal. There is a backup sensing wire in the stock harness so I would assume sending an outside 12v to this would trigger the stock unit as well.
